Don't ask customers to send a check to pay for their purchase. If you want to be taken seriously in the online business world, you need to accept credit cards. There are a variety of merchant services that will process card payments safely and securely for you.

Many search algorithms seem biased toward older established sites. It may be faster to buy an old site with a strong link profile, and link it to your own site, than to try to start building authority links from scratch.

An unique but helpful tip for your paleo recipe website is to create custom error pages. There is always a chance that your visitors would visit pages that don't exist, or else they may wrongly enter a URL in the browser. If you have custom error pages, it would offer a flawless user experience and they can instantly access what they are trying to find.

Use tabs to condense a large amount of information into a smaller space. Each tab will have a header that can be clicked on to reveal more content. This is a great way to organize content in a user friendly manner.
